On Sat, 19 Jul 2003 09:48:34 -0400, James Nipper hath writ:

Hey, how about a posting that deals with smart cops and people who try to
moderate legitimate postings? Just what is your definition of spamming?

As far as I am concerned, this gentleman's posting could (should?) have
been posted in each and every user group that relates in any fashion to
ham radio.


It wasn't cross-posted, Mr. Top Poster. It was multi-posted.
Which required folks with slow dial-up lines -- that cannot
read usenet on a shell account with a real newsreader -- to
download the %$@#^%$ thing multiple times.
